So much more than Just a Sandwich!! I've been dying to try this Birmingham staple. The Garage was originally a storage spot for leisure cars back in the day when people didn't have 3 car garages. Now littered with antiques, a charming courtyard and some amazing build your own sandwiches it's a gathering place that's perfect for conversation and a relaxing evening with friends and family. It definitely gives The Wine Cellar vibes with a local flare and excellent, personable service. We were greeted at the door by a gentleman that had secured that spot for over 20 years. It's a must try the next time you are in town!!

Alex Isaacs

One of my top spots in Birmingham for a beer and a sandwich. The back courtyard is the real gem—perfect for cooling off on hot days, and on colder nights, the lights and laid-back decor give it a cozy, romantic vibe. My go-to is the Fritz sandwich. It’s so good, and you can easily split it between two people if you're just after a light snack.

Parking: Street parking often hard to come by so it’s a good idea to get an Uber unless you’re willing to walk a block or two.
